100 Roncroff Dr, N Tonawanda, NY 14120-6478

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 14120:
109 1/2 Mead St Apt 11, North Tonawanda, NY 14120-4451
128 1/2 Miller St, North Tonawanda, NY 14120-6817
290 1/2 Schenck St, North Tonawanda, NY 14120-7318
124 1/2 Lincoln Ave, North Tonawanda, NY 14120-7203
738 Fairmont Ave, North Tonawanda, NY 14120-2908